Featuring a number of Frederic Chopin’s most intimate piano works, his idiosyncratic MAZURKAS. This unique compositional form, inspired by the folk music of Poland, became a link for his people to their homeland. Written like a personal journal throughout his life, the Mazurkas let us explore what Chopin says from his heart so remarkably in music.
